Your Travel Plan is not clear.
Why do you need Day 1 for travelling fm Hyd to Chennai. Cant you take a eve traing from Hyd and reach Chennai the next day morning. In which case you would have full four days at your disposal.
Secondly, travelling from Chennai to Kanchipuram is just a two hour drive. Chennai to Kanchi distance is about 80 Kms. At the 42 nd Km you can visit the ancient Sriperumpudur Temple and Rajiv Gandhi Memorial if interested.
Two full days is enough to Complete Sriperumbudur and Kanchipuram. On the third day you can visit the Golden Temple at Sripuram near Vellore. I would suggest that after completing Kanchi proceed to Vellore for the night halt. If you have time in the evening when you reach Vellore you may visit the Vellore Fort.
On third day you may visit the Golden temple and move towards Tiruthani. After visiting Tiruthani, try to visit Sholinghur which is close to Tiruthani. there are two temples the Yoga Narasimha swamy temple and the Anjaneya temple both situated atop a hill. I guess the Narasimha temple is about 1400 steps. If there are elders in your group there are dholis available to carry up to the top.

I had previously done 3 times archana in Kamakshi Ambal temple. To perform complete pooja to kanchi kamakshi Ambal 3 times archana performed there is a must. since 3 times archana in ambal temple, public is allowed by paid tickets booked in advance, ekambranathar temple its private. But we have archana tickets for abhishekam only for morning time.
For The 3 times archana we offer, A Saree, big flower mala, flower hair hanging (jada).
Early morning Archana is Prabhata Kalaarchana where we hear suprabhatam, gjapooja, goopooja, pallaki utsavam, abhishekam and shodahopachara pooja.
Mid day archana is madhyahikaarachanam, where archana is performed with kumkum with chamting of sahasra namas, sri chakra archana and abishekam.
Evening archana is the sayanakalarchana where abhishekam is followed by rajopachara pooja and 9 types of arathi. There end the complete pooja cycle for the day. The flowers and the sarees submitted in this time of archana whill be on the deity for the compete day till next day morning.
